Diagnosis Procedure

INFOID:0000000010986304

1.

CHECK DTC PRIORITY

If DTC P0011 is displayed with DTC P0075, first perform the trouble diagnosis for DTC P0075.
Is applicable DTC detected?

YES

>> Perform diagnosis of applicable. Refer to 

EC-598, "DTC Description"

.

NO

>> GO TO 2.

2.

CHECK OIL PRESSURE WARNING LAMP

1.

Start engine.

2.

Check oil pressure warning lamp and confirm it is not illumi-
nated.

Is oil pressure warning lamp illuminated?

YES

>> Check the engine oil level. Refer to 

LU-25, "Inspection"

.

NO

>> GO TO 3.

3.

CHECK INTAKE VALVE TIMING CONTROL SOLENOID VALVE

Check the intake valve timing control solenoid valve. Refer to 

EC-586, "Component Inspection"

.

Is the inspection result normal?

YES

>> GO TO 4.

NO

>> Replace intake valve timing control solenoid valve. Refer to 

EM-210, "Exploded View"

.

4.

CHECK CRANKSHAFT POSITION SENSOR (POS)

Check the crankshaft position sensor (POS). Refer to 

EC-678, "Component Inspection (Crankshaft Position

sensor)"

.

Is the inspection result normal?

P0011 IVT CONTROL

YES

>> GO TO 5.

NO

>> Replace crankshaft position sensor (POS). Refer to 

EM-247, "Exploded View"

.

5.

CHECK CAMSHAFT POSITION SENSOR (PHASE)

Check the camshaft position sensor (PHASE). Refer to 

EC-681, "Component Inspection (Camshaft position

sensor)"

.

Is the inspection result normal?

YES

>> GO TO 6.

NO

>> Replace camshaft position sensor (PHASE). Refer to 

EM-221, "Exploded View"

.

6.

CHECK CAMSHAFT (INT)

Check the following.
• Accumulation of debris to the signal plate of camshaft rear end
• Chipping signal plate of camshaft rear end

Is the inspection result normal?

YES

>> GO TO 7.

NO

>> Remove debris and clean the signal plate of camshaft

rear end or replace camshaft. Refer to 

EM-222,

"Removal and Installation"

.

7.

CHECK TIMING CHAIN INSTALLATION

Check service records for any recent repairs that may cause timing chain misaligned.
Are there any service records that may cause timing chain misaligned?

YES

>> Check timing chain installation. Refer to 

EM-211, "Removal and Installation"

.

NO

>> GO TO 8.

8.

CHECK LUBRICATION CIRCUIT

Refer to 

LU-25, "Inspection"

, “INSPECTION AFTER INSTALLATION”.

Is the inspection result normal?

YES

>> GO TO 9.

NO

>> Clean lubrication line.

9.

CHECK INTERMITTENT INCIDENT

Refer to 

GI-44, "Intermittent Incident"

.

>> INSPECTION END

2.

CHECK INTAKE VALVE TIMING CONTROL SOLENOID VALVE-2

1.

Remove intake valve timing control solenoid valve. Refer to 

EM-210, "Exploded View"

.

2.

Provide 12 V DC between intake valve timing control solenoid
valve terminals 1 and 2, and then interrupt it. Make sure that the
plunger moves as shown in the figure.

CAUTION:

Do not apply 12 V DC continuously for 5 seconds or more.
Doing so may result in damage to the coil in intake valve
timing control solenoid valve.
NOTE:
Always replace O-ring when intake valve timing control
solenoid valve is removed.

Is the inspection result normal?

YES

>> INSPECTION END

NO

>> Replace intake valve timing control solenoid valve. Refer to 

EM-210, "Exploded View"

.
